Cement-aggregate reaction in concrete
Microscopic, microchemical and physical-chemical studies of concrete revealed characteristics of deterioration found on concrete structures; investigations have identified minerals susceptible to attack by cement alkalies; expansion and cracking of concrete result fromosmotic pressures developed in alkali silica gels.
